Firstly an update on the Annual General Meeting held on the 5th December 2007.

A great turn out as usual but enhanced by so many wanting to show their appreciation to Geoff and Anne Pinder for all their service to the club over the past 15 years and more.

Don Baker commended all those who had worked to make this a successful season despite poor winds. He encouraged us to look to the future and how we can encourage new members to get involved in the life of the club, Another very successful sailing appreciation course had helped in this but few move on to competitive sailing. The possibility of sailing times other than scheduled racing with the safety boat available and perhaps some practice races, might help newcomers, novices and hopefully juniors learn the rules and gain some confidence plus some help from more experienced sailors. Hon Secs' tip for the year,( especially if in the vicinity of the start box.) “If you think the wind can't have done that! ..it probably has ! “

David Morley, the present but now retiring Race Officer after 4 years, reported on a successful sailing season, despite the poor winds. He pointed out that trophies had been won by 9 different members. There had been 14 helms at the most and 7 at minimum partaking in the regular racing.

Thank you David for all your service to the club.

The Hon Treasurer reported on another successful year, with an overall surplus of £645 and he gave his thanks to all the members who had helped to maintain the club's funds. The Social Events, the Sailing Appreciation Sessions, the Tea Fund and the YNR had all made significant contributions as usual. He proposed that the Subscriptions for the 2008 season be held at the 2007 levels, with no change to the dinghy park and mooring fees.

It was agreed that from now on members who join after September 1 st will only pay half subscriptions and those who join after Dec 1 st will pay no subscription until April.
